This works fine, but check if the application saves under a specific … WebOct 21, 2024 · One of the most interesting (and perhaps one of the most important as well) directories in a Linux system is /var/log. According to the Filesystem Hierarchy Standard, the activity of most services running in the system are written to a file inside this directory or one of its subdirectories.

WebMonitoring Linux log files can give you detailed insight into your server’s performance, security, and underlying problems. To be effective, monitoring log files regularly is crucial. Linux log files store important information about system errors, services, and crashes.
